A Mesothelioma Cancer Lawyer Can Help You File a Lawsuit

Many asbestos victims, as well as their families, receive compensation by filing legal claims. A lawsuit's compensation can help ease financial hardships such as funeral costs, medical bills and lost wages.

A mesothelioma lawyer may help victims file a lawsuit or trust fund claim against asbestos. The legal process may be expedited so that victims get the compensation they deserve.

Statute of Limitations

When a victim or family members file a legal complaint, they must ensure that they file it before the statute of limitations expires. A specialist lawyer can work with each state's rules and regulations to make sure that victims and their families receive the compensation they deserve.

The asbestos case lawsuit process begins with a complaint made by those diagnosed with mesothelioma against the companies which exposed them and triggered their disease. A mesothelioma attorney who has experience in asbestos litigation is the best way to be able to do this. The firm will collect the required documents and details to prepare an official mesothelioma lawsuit on behalf of their client.

After the mesothelioma suit is filed, each defendant in the case will receive the complaint. Defendants may respond to the mesothelioma lawsuit by denying responsibility or challenging the legality of the lawsuit. In many cases, defendants employ experts to help defend against mesothelioma lawsuits.

Mesothelioma lawsuits may be based on personal injury or wrongful death claims. Laws governing wrongful death differ from personal injury laws, and have shorter time limits. A specialized mesothelioma attorney can explain the difference and assist victims or their families understand available legal options.

In addition, there are other types of compensation that could be awarded to mesothelioma sufferers or their loved relatives. They can include trust funds and veterans benefits claims. They have their own rules, but can be used to obtain additional funds that aren't available through a mesothelioma suit.

Time Limits

In many states, asbestos patients have a limited time to file mesothelioma lawsuits. These laws are known as statutes of limitation and they establish deadlines for filing an individual injury claim or an action for wrongful death. A mesothelioma attorney can help families and patients determine the time limit that applies to their case. The applicable statute may depend on various aspects, including the victim's residence and the place of employment. It can also differ depending on the location where the exposure to asbestos occurred, as well as which asbestos-related businesses or work sites are involved.

The "clock" of the statute of limitations usually starts when an individual knew or should have known that exposure to asbestos caused serious injuries. In mesothelioma cases, this is usually the date of diagnosis. However, in some circumstances, the clock may begin earlier. For instance in the case of a disabling condition such as asthma that requires constant medication and limits their activities, the clock could begin earlier.

If a mesothelioma sufferer or their family member dies before the statute of limitations has expired, their estate can still file a wrongful death lawsuit seeking compensation from responsible parties. These claims are typically awarded to cover funeral costs as well as lost income. the pain and discomfort that has occurred in the past.

Compensation

A mesothelioma lawsuit is designed to help asbestos sufferers receive compensation from the companies that exposed them to this deadly cancer. Compensation can be used to cover expenses for treatment and provide financial security for loved one.

A mesothelioma lawyer with experience can determine which jurisdiction is most appropriate to file your lawsuit in and which deadlines apply to your case. They can also help to investigate asbestos claim defendants to identify reputable firms. They will review your medical history, your work history, and asbestos-containing products that you were exposed to and identify the cause of exposure. They can also gather information on asbestos-producing manufacturers and companies.

The asbestos company has 30 days from the time the lawsuit is filed to respond to your claim. They could try to decrease the amount of compensation you receive or deny your claim entirely. A mesothelioma lawyer who is experienced will be able to respond to these strategies, which are typically employed to delay the case.

The mesothelioma lawsuit procedure is complicated, and it could take years for the court to settle a case. A national law firm that is specialized in asbestos law cases is more likely to have the resources needed to thoroughly examine your case and locate all liable asbestos companies. They will have access to an asbestos litigation databases that local attorneys do not.

A national mesothelioma law firm is more knowledgeable about the different laws and procedures applicable to every state. They will understand how to make sure your case is filed before any legal deadlines and in the state that gives the highest compensation.

Lastly, a national mesothelioma lawyer can help you in filing claims for compensation from the asbestos trust funds. Asbestos companies found to be responsible for asbestos exposure were reorganized by Chapter 11 bankruptcy laws and created these trusts in order to pay mesothelioma patients. A mesothelioma lawyer with experience can provide you with a list of these trusts and help you file for compensation.

Asbestos exposure victims are entitled to a reimbursement from the companies responsible for their exposure. A mesothelioma attorney will file a suit on your behalf and fight to ensure you get the right amount of compensation.
